Measurement of a Shape of Glass Using the Hologram Optical System

  • The Non-Contact Optical Sensor using the Hologram Laser for CD Pickup was developed to measure a shape of transparent objects and shown a good performance. Therefore the problems caused by the contact sensor are solved by using the Non-Contact Sensor. The Non-Contact Sensor has to move toward the objects and obtain the Focus Error Signal to measure a position of transparent objects. However, if the distance between the sensor and the object is shorter than the working distance of the objective lens, the sensor will be collided against the objects. In this paper we proposed a new algorithm to estimate the start position of the Focus Error Signal to solve the problems of collision between the sensor and the objects. In addition, we verified that the algorithm is free from the collision in the real time measurement.

A Numerical analysis on the pressure drop of the flow field past a two-staged orifice in a rectangular duct (사각덕트 내 이단 오리피스를 지나는 유동의 압력강하에 대한 수치해석)

  • A numerical study has been performed on the flow past a two-staged orifice in a rectangular duct. The flow field including the recirculation region behind the orifice was investigated and the pressure drop was calculated. Water was used as a working fluid and the flow was treated as the turbulent flow, of which the Raynolds number was 6000. The main parameters for the pressure drop and the recirculation region were the orifice's inclined angle against the duct, the interval between two orifices, the shape of the orifice's hole having the same area, and the change of the hole position at the same interval. The variation of the flow field was investigated with each parameter. Consequently, it was found that the most dominant parameter influencing the drop of the pressure was the change of the hole position at the same interval between orifices. Especially when the interval between orifices was narrow and the relative position the holes was changed, its effect to the flow field was shown most drastically as a result of this study. The SIMPLER algorithm with FLUENT code was employed to analyze the flow field.

A Study on Gripper Force Control Of Manipulator Using Tactile Image (Tactile 영상을 이용한 매니퓰레이터의 그리퍼 힘제어에 관한 연구)

  • When manipulator moves the objects, the object position error can be occurred because of acceleration or negative acceleration according to the direction. So we make manipulator working path for establishing optimal gripper force control preventing occurrence of object position error. And we attached the tactile sensor on the gripper of manipulator which gives us very specific information between manipulator and object. Reasoning of continuous tactile image data, manipulator can sense rotation and slippage and change the grasping force that corrects calculated grasping force and compensation can be possible of the object position error. We use the FSR(Force Sensing Resistor)sensor which consists of 22 by 22 taxels and continuous taxel number is used for filtering and using the moment method for sensing algorithm in our experiment.

A Study of the Reward and the Job Satisfaction Perceived by Nurses (간호사가 지각하는 보상과 직무만족에 관한 연구)

  • Purpose: This study was performed to examine the level of reward's importance and job satisfaction perceived by nurses, understand how nurses' demographics, reward and reward's subcategories affected their job satisfaction. Method: The data were collected at the six general hospitals in five cities, Korea from July 15th to August 26th, 2005. Two questionnaires were used. One was the important level of reward and the other was job satisfaction. The data were analyzed by SPSS/PC ver 12.0. Result: The average scores of reward and job satisfaction were $3.77({\pm}.34)$ and $2.80({\pm}.32)$ of 5.0 that was full mark. In differences of the important level of reward, marital status was the only different characteristics. In differences of job satisfaction, age, education level, working period, and position had differences significantly. Among the job satisfaction and the reward's subcategories, there was the only significant correlation between the job satisfaction and the job contentment reward. And nurses' job contentment reward and position explained 40.5% of their job satisfaction Conclusion: Nurses' job contentment reward and position should be first considered in order to improve their job satisfaction. Since nurses' job contentment reward is the most important factor to improve their job satisfaction, a special strategies that can develop their job contentment reward is needed to nursing managers.

An Experimental Study on the Optimal Arrangement of Cameras Used for the Robot's Vision Control Scheme (로봇 비젼 제어기법에 사용된 카메라의 최적 배치에 대한 실험적 연구)

  • The objective of this study is to investigate the optimal arrangement of cameras used for the robot's vision control scheme. The used robot's vision control scheme involves two estimation models, which are the parameter estimation and robot's joint angle estimation models. In order to perform this study, robot's working region is divided into three work spaces such as left, central and right spaces. Also, cameras are positioned on circular arcs with radius of 1.5m, 2.0m and 2.5m. Seven cameras are placed on each circular arc. For the experiment, nine cases of camera arrangement are selected in each robot's work space, and each case uses three cameras. Six parameters are estimated for each camera using the developed parameter estimation model in order to show the suitability of the vision system model in nine cases of each robot's work space. Finally, the robot's joint angles are estimated using the joint angle estimation model according to the arrangement of cameras for robot's point-position control. Thus, the effect of camera arrangement used for the robot's vision control scheme is shown for robot's point-position control experimentally.

Automatic Punching System for FPC using Machine Vision (비전 기반의 FPC용 자동 펀칭시스템)

  • This paper is about the development of Automatic FPC(flexible printed circuit) punching instrument for the improvement of working condition and cost saving. FPC is used to detect the contact position of keyboard and button like a cellular phone. Depending on the quality of the printed ink and position of reference punching point to the FPC, the resistance and current are varied to the malfunctioning values. The size of reference punching point is 2mm and the above. Because the punching operation is done manually, The punching accuracy is varied with operator's condition. Recently, The punching accuracy has deteriorated severely to the 2mm punching reference hall so that assembly of the K/B has hardly done. To improve this manual punching operation to the FPC, automatic FPC punching system is introduced. Precise mechanical parts like a 5-step stepping motor and ball screw mechanism are designed and tested and low cost PC camera is used fur the sake of cost down instead of using high quality vision systems for the factory automation. Test algorithms and programs showed good results to the designed automatic punching system and led to the increasement of productivity and huge cost down to law material like FPC by avoiding bad quality.

Influences of Job Stress and Burnout on Turnover Intention of Nurses (직무스트레스와 소진이 간호사의 이직의도에 미치는 영향)

  • Purpose: The purposes of this study were to understand the general hospital nurses' work stress, burn out and turnover intention and to identify the factors that influence on turnover intention. Methods: This study was conducted through a survey of 283 nurses having at least 6 months of work experience of 4 general hospitals in Seoul. Data were collected from September to October 2009. The data were analyzed using descriptive statistics, ANOVA, and stepwise multiple regression test with SPSS WIN 14.0. Results: The score for turnover intention was 3.57 out of 5. Turnover intention was significantly correlated with work stress, burn out, and working position. The factors influencing turnover intention were organizational system, depersonalization, physical environment, work position, and occupational climate. The predict variables accounted for 27.9% of turnover intention. Conclusion: The results of this study show that factors influencing turnover intention are organizational system, depersonalization, physical environment, work position, and organizational climate. Therefore, nursing managers should understand the organization's climate and establish a reasonable organization system to decrease turnover intention.
